Rock fans rejoice with the return of Green Day’s Hella Mega Tour, in which the band is joined by Fall Out Boy and Weezer for a stadium tour unlike any other. Originally planned for 2020, the rescheduled dates begin on July 24th, 2021 in Dallas as the Hella Mega tour makes 22 stops around the country through summer.
Hella Mega is a fitting name for this Green Day tour, which was announced with a bang in 2019. Green Day, Fall Out Boy, and Weezer each released new music on the same day as the tour announcement, and fans across the United States and Europe frantically bought their tickets to see these rock juggernauts.
While all three bands have spent their fair share of time on tiny festival stages (looking at you, Warped Tour), Hella Mega tour was destined to be an arena-rocking experience that takes you back to the heyday of 2005 rock. Until it wasn’t.
Like the rest of live music, the Hella Mega tour was postponed until further notice. But the three rock bands have each been touring for decades, and fans knew that they would be back with a bang. As expected, the Green Day tour was soon confirmed for summer 2021 with Fall Out Boy and Weezer as supporting acts.
Hella Mega Tour takes place in some of the most famous baseball stadiums in the country, including Los Angeles’ Dodger Stadium, Chicago’s Wrigley Field, and Boston’s Fenway Park.
